The military aircraft actuation system refers to the global market for actuation systems specifically designed and manufactured for military aircraft. Actuation systems in military aircraft are critical components responsible for controlling and moving various parts of the aircraft, such as the wing flaps, rudders, elevators, and other control surfaces. Growth fuelled by the rise in demand for military aircraft, surge in demand of actuation system in military & defense sector, and increase in use combat aircraft in mission drive the market growth.

One key driver in the Military Aircraft Actuation System market is the relentless pursuit of technological advancements and innovation. As military aircraft evolve to meet modern operational challenges, there is a continuous demand for more sophisticated and high-performance actuation systems. Innovations in materials, design, and control systems are crucial to enhancing the efficiency, reliability, and functionality of actuation systems, ultimately contributing to the overall performance and mission capabilities of military aircraft.
In May 2021, Marotta Controls announced that the company's custom fin Control Actuation System (CAS) design project for Lockheed Martin received full component-level qualification to more than 20 military standards.
The growing emphasis on military aircraft modernization programs serves as another significant driver for the Military Aircraft Actuation System market. Governments and defense agencies worldwide are investing in upgrading existing aircraft fleets to ensure they remain operationally relevant and effective. Actuation systems play a pivotal role in these modernization initiatives, as newer systems are integrated to meet the requirements of advanced avionics, weapons systems, and overall mission demands.
March 2022, Parker Aerospace announced that it was selected by the Sikorsky-Boeing to supply the hydraulic tail actuation system (HTAS), main rotor servo actuators (MRS), flight control modules, auxiliary pumps, and main hydraulic pumps for the DEFIANT X model in the Future Long-Range Assault Aircraft (FLRAA) program of the United States.
A key restraint in the Military Aircraft Actuation System market is the impact of budgetary constraints and fluctuations in defense spending. Military aircraft actuation systems are integral components of costly defense programs, and reductions or uncertainties in defense budgets can lead to delays or cancellations in procurement. The fiscal challenges faced by governments, particularly during economic downturns or global crises, may limit investments in new aircraft or actuation system upgrades, affecting market growth.
The COVID-19 pandemic significantly impacted the Military Aircraft Actuation System market as it disrupted global supply chains, production processes, and led to a decline in defense budgets and military spending in various countries. The pandemic-induced restrictions and lockdowns disrupted manufacturing operations, causing delays in the production and delivery of military aircraft actuation systems. Additionally, the economic uncertainties arising from the pandemic prompted some governments to reevaluate defense spending priorities, leading to potential delays or cancellations of military procurement programs. The decline in air travel and commercial aviation activities further affected the aerospace industry, influencing the military aircraft actuation system market.

The Military Aircraft Actuation System market is characterized by intense competition, driven by a convergence of technological advancements, stringent regulatory requirements, and the evolving needs of modern military aviation. Key market players, including prominent aerospace and defense manufacturers, engage in strategic initiatives to gain a competitive edge.
November 2021, Collins Aerospace and Liebherr-Aerospace expanded their partnership to develop & produce landing gear actuators for a wider range of aircraft. The two companies worked together to develop new actuators for commercial and military aircraft applications.

According to Cognitive Market Research, Hydraulic Actuators stand out as the dominant category. Hydraulic actuation systems have been a mainstay in military aviation, providing robust and reliable mechanisms to control various aircraft surfaces, including flaps, rudders, and landing gear. Their ability to generate high forces and handle heavy loads makes them well-suited for the demanding requirements of military aircraft, ensuring precise and responsive control during critical missions.
The fastest-growing category in the Military Aircraft Actuation System market is Electrical Actuators. With advancements in technology and the aviation industry's increasing focus on efficiency, electrical actuators are gaining prominence. These actuators, driven by electric power, offer advantages such as reduced weight, enhanced precision, and improved energy efficiency. The shift towards more electric aircraft and the integration of advanced avionics systems contribute to the rapid growth of electrical actuators.

According to Cognitive Market Research, the dominant category in the Military Aircraft Actuation System market is Linear Actuation Systems. These systems play a pivotal role in controlling various critical functions within military aircraft, including extending landing gear, adjusting wing flaps, and managing cargo doors. The versatility and reliability of linear actuation systems make them indispensable in meeting the diverse operational requirements of military aviation. Their straightforward design and precise control over linear movements contribute to their dominance, ensuring the effective deployment of essential functions during mission-critical scenarios.
The fastest-growing category in the Military Aircraft Actuation System market is Rotary Actuation Systems. As military aircraft designs evolve, there is an increasing demand for actuation systems that facilitate rotary movements, such as those required for swiveling sensors, adjusting thrust vectoring nozzles, or controlling rotary-wing aircraft components. The versatility and agility of rotary actuation systems make them essential for addressing the evolving needs of modern military aviation. Their adaptability to diverse applications positions rotary actuation systems as the fastest-growing category, reflecting the industry's pursuit of enhanced maneuverability and functionality in military aircraft systems.

According to Cognitive Market Research, the dominant category in the Military Aircraft Actuation System market is Fixed Wing Actuation Systems. These systems are fundamental to the precise control and movement of various components in fixed-wing military aircraft, including ailerons, flaps, and landing gear. The complexity and specific requirements of fixed-wing aircraft demand highly reliable and specialized actuation systems. The dominance of fixed-wing actuation systems underscores their critical role in ensuring the stability, manoeuvrability, and overall performance of military aircraft operating in diverse mission scenarios.
The fastest-growing category in the Military Aircraft Actuation System market is Rotary Wing Actuation Systems. With the increasing focus on rotary-wing military aircraft, such as helicopters and tiltrotors, there is a rising demand for actuation systems tailored to the unique movement and control requirements of rotary-wing platforms. These systems contribute to the agility, responsiveness, and mission capabilities of military helicopters, enabling precise control of rotor blades, flaps, and other critical components.
According to Cognitive Market Research, the dominant category in the Military Aircraft Actuation System market is Flight Control System Actuation Systems. These systems form the backbone of military aircraft operations, controlling critical functions such as ailerons, elevators, and rudders. The intricacies and precision required for flight control demand robust and reliable actuation systems. The dominance of flight control system actuation systems highlights their central role in ensuring the stability, maneuverability, and overall safety of military aircraft during various mission phases, making them a cornerstone technology in the market.
The fastest-growing category in the Military Aircraft Actuation System market is Landing Gear System Actuation Systems. As military aircraft designs incorporate advanced features and technologies, there is a heightened demand for innovative landing gear actuation systems. These systems contribute to the efficient deployment and retraction of landing gear, ensuring safe take-offs and landings in diverse operational environments.
According to Cognitive Market Research, the dominant category in the Military Aircraft Actuation System market is Combat Aircraft Actuation Systems. These systems play a critical role in the maneuverability, precision, and overall operational effectiveness of combat aircraft, including fighter jets and attack planes. The unique and demanding requirements of combat missions necessitate highly specialized actuation systems to control various components such as wings, flaps, and weapon systems. The dominance of combat aircraft actuation systems underscores their pivotal role in ensuring the success of military operations, reflecting the market's focus on advancements tailored to the specific needs of combat aviation.
The fastest-growing category in the Military Aircraft Actuation System market is Non-Combat Aircraft Actuation Systems. With the increasing diversity of military aircraft applications, including transport planes, reconnaissance aircraft, and other non-combat platforms, there is a growing demand for actuation systems tailored to these specific roles. Non-combat aircraft actuation systems contribute to the efficient control of various components, optimizing performance in logistical, surveillance, and support missions.
The dominant category in the Military Aircraft Actuation System market is Fighter Aircraft Actuation Systems. These systems form the backbone of high-performance military aviation, playing a crucial role in the maneuverability, agility, and weapon deployment capabilities of fighter jets. The specific demands of combat scenarios necessitate highly specialized and precise actuation systems to control crucial components, including ailerons, elevators, and weapon systems. The dominance of fighter aircraft actuation systems underscores their pivotal role in shaping the capabilities of frontline military aircraft, reflecting the market's emphasis on technologies tailored for the unique requirements of aerial combat.
The fastest-growing category in the Military Aircraft Actuation System market is Unmanned Military Aircraft Actuation Systems. With the increasing utilization of unmanned aerial vehicles (UAVs) in military operations, there is a surge in demand for advanced actuation systems designed for unmanned military aircraft. These systems contribute to the control and operation of UAVs, enabling precise and autonomous movements during reconnaissance, surveillance, and other missions.
